A Slice of Reality


A Slice of Reality is a work of modern art by Richard [Wilson (sculptor)|Richard Wilson] sitting by the Millennium Dome on the north-western bank of the Greenwich Peninsula. It consists of a sliced vertical section through the former 800-ton sand dredger Arco Trent and exposes portions of the former living quarters of the vessel to the elements. The ship had been built at Appledore Shipbuilders in Devon in 1971 and scrapped in Middlesbrough in 1999.
The work is one of the sculptures on The [Line (art trail)|The Line] art trail in East London. It was originally commissioned for the millennium "North Meadow Sculpture Project".
